Brooks Men's Glycerin Max Running Shoes

|
About This Item

Design:

  • Engineered air mesh upper ensures a comfortable, breathable fit
  • Expertly crafted GlideRoll Rocker features dramatically sculpted bevel and toe spring geometries for effortless heel-to-toe transitions
  • Lace-up closure for a secure fit

In-Shoe Comfort:

  • New DNA Tuned nitrogen-infused foam is created with dual-size cell technology to protect your body from impact
  • Larger cells in the heel provide plush landings, while smaller cells in the forefoot invite responsive toe-offs

Durability & Traction:

  • RoadTack rubber outsole provides outstanding uphill and downhill traction, even on wet surfaces

Additional Details:

  • Weight: 10.5 oz
  • Midsole Drop: 6 mm

Not For Me- Blisters On Arches

I wanted to love this shoe but unfortunately had to return it after 23 miles and three runs. My first run was an 8 mile, zones 2 and 3, on my treadmill for 70 minutes. I began feeling hotspots on the inside arches of both feet. My left foot ended up being a thin long blister about 1.5 inches. I covered it up for my speed session the next day without bother on different shoes. I did a 3 mile zone 2 the next day and no issues. My next run was a 2 hour run over rolling hills just shy of 10:00 minutes/mile. The blisters came back but this time with a vengeance along the same spot. I have 7 other pairs of running shoes for different types of training and have no issues with them. These just didn’t work for me.

Excellent Shoe, Surprisingly Nimble For Such A High Stack, Spectacular On Long Runs

This is an excellent shoe. I've been using it for runs ranging from 8 to 16 miles [and will be using for longer runs as marathon training ramps up]. For such a high stack, it is surprisingly nimble. This shoe has become a key part of my marathon training equipment. Shorter run days include the Glycerin 22 [also excellent] and track days include the Hyperion Max [also excellent] The Glycerin Max is responsive, phenomenal cushioning without being squishy, and very comfortable. Thus far I've logged 90 miles in these and I'm very impressed.
